Overview
The bag making machine for mushroom cultivation is a specialized industrial device designed to streamline the production of sterile bags used in mushroom farming. These machines automate the process of forming, filling, and sealing bags with substrates, ensuring consistent quality and reducing contamination risks. They are essential for large-scale mushroom producers who require high efficiency and hygiene standards. Modern machines often incorporate advanced features such as adjustable bag sizes, temperature-controlled sealing, and automated substrate filling. These innovations help optimize production and minimize waste, making them a critical investment for commercial mushroom farms.
Structure and Working Principle
The machine typically consists of a substrate hopper, forming tube, sealing mechanism, and conveyor system. The substrate is fed into the hopper, which then passes through the forming tube to create the bag shape. The sealing mechanism uses heat or ultrasonic technology to close the bags, ensuring airtight and sterile conditions. The working principle revolves around automation, with sensors and programmable logic controllers (PLCs) ensuring precise measurements and consistent output. This reduces human error and increases production speed, making it ideal for high-volume operations.

Maintenance and Precautions
Regular maintenance is essential to ensure the machine operates efficiently and maintains sterility. This includes cleaning all components, checking seals and sensors, and lubricating moving parts. Contamination risks can be minimized by using food-grade materials and adhering to strict hygiene protocols. Precautions include avoiding overloading the substrate hopper, monitoring sealing temperatures, and ensuring proper storage of unused bags. Following manufacturer guidelines for maintenance and operation is crucial for longevity and performance.
